Transaction 243fc993223d0760fc1c00131a39594385e853573be9661651d29a1c8d99e6d3

1 Input
2 Outputs
  • 243fc993223d0760fc1c00131a39594385e853573be9661651d29a1c8d99e6d3:0
  • value  20366
    address  15THsBBw6cDFd1RHEKShMyCpDWTd3KWMsG
  • 243fc993223d0760fc1c00131a39594385e853573be9661651d29a1c8d99e6d3:1
  • value  243726
    address  1PztUf7v7BwHwjpqJD6joVELqeKeno83jW